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
86407445852 742044 94699646655 4081534
26144233 77112
26144233 77112
525 07036 0946636586
All about undefined
Interested in learning more?
26144233 77112
525 07036 0946636586
See more
113493057 559501090 244648
8783361 715200156 17022814
See more
516501224 066 443206581
65886462473 3064666 26383824
See more